+### STM32G0B1 step rate benchmark
+
+The following configuration sequence is used on the STM32G0B1:
+```
+allocate_oids count=3
+config_stepper oid=0 step_pin=PB13 dir_pin=PB12 invert_step=-1 step_pulse_ticks=0
+config_stepper oid=1 step_pin=PB10 dir_pin=PB2 invert_step=-1 step_pulse_ticks=0
+config_stepper oid=2 step_pin=PB0 dir_pin=PC5 invert_step=-1 step_pulse_ticks=0
+finalize_config crc=0
+```
+
+The test was last run on commit `247cd753` with gcc version
+`arm-none-eabi-gcc (Fedora 10.2.0-4.fc34) 10.2.0`.
+
+| stm32f042 | ticks |
+| ---------------- | ----- |
+| 1 stepper | 58 |
+| 3 stepper | 243 |
